replace函数的用法-replace函数SQL

在数据处理过程中,经常会遇到需要替换字符串的情况。无论是清理脏数据还是格式化文本内容,replace函数都是SQL中一个非常实用的工具。掌握replace函数的用法可以大幅提升数据处理的效率。 replace函数的基本语法很简单,它接受三个参数:原始字符串、需要被替换的子字符串以及替换后的新字符串。根据统计,在数据库操作中约有23%的字符串处理任务会用到replace函数。这个函数会扫描整个原始字符串,将所有匹配的子字符串都替换成新的内容。值得注意的是,replace函数是区分大小写的,这在处理英文数据时需要特别注意。 在SQL中使用replace函数时,常见的问题包括替换不完全或替换了不该替换的内容。这通常是因为没有考虑到字符串中可能存在的特殊情况。比如要替换的字符串可能出现在单词中间,或者原始字符串中包含多个相同的子字符串。此外,当处理大量数据时,replace函数的性能也需要考虑,特别是在频繁调用的情况下。 要充分发挥replace函数的优势,建议在使用前先对数据进行抽样检查,确认替换规则是否准确。对于复杂的替换需求,可以结合其他字符串函数一起使用。在实际应用中,replace函数经常被用于数据清洗、格式统一和敏感信息脱敏等场景。通过合理使用这个函数,可以显著减少手动处理数据的时间和工作量。
posted @ 2025-07-05 00:04  ningque9  阅读(49)  评论(0)    收藏  举报